How Patio Leveling Works

We lift settled patio slabs back to grade, closing the gap at the house and restoring drainage direction so water moves away from the foundation. Most patio jobs are done in a few hours; with poly foam you can set furniture back the same day. Stamped concrete levels the same way.

What Patio Leveling Costs in Zeeland

Most residential patios in West Michigan run $800–$2,500 to lift and level. A 400 sq ft patio replacement runs $4,000–$6,000.

When Patio Leveling Makes Sense

Leveling is right when the patio is in good shape but has settled — especially when the drop at the house is letting water pool against the foundation. Cracked-beyond-repair slabs are a different conversation.

How does Zeeland's soil affect concrete leveling?

Zeeland's sandy Ottawa County soil drains well but compacts unevenly. Slurry works well for most jobs; industrial floors and drainage-sensitive slabs get foam.
